I owe Jeremy Jarmon an Apology
So, in the excitement of the draft party, picks, the radio show...the Kerrigan pick came in. I was generally happy for this pick (considering everyone seemed to want one of the average QBs instead), but in that instant my brain thought "Another DE...this means another talent Jeremy Jarmon will get pushed back behind the line." It really made little sense then and less sense now.
We've had the fortune of having Jeremy, Lorenzo Alexander, and Phillip Daniels on our radio show. These guys have been busting their ass and I truly believe our defense is in better shape than our rankings last year showed. Guys like Chris Wilson, LoAx, and Rob Jackson could be serviceable at OLB while we fix the ridiculously thin positions of OLine and NT. That was my thoughts.
Either way, Jarmon has nothing to lose with this pick and the tweet made no sense. My apologies...just trying to do right here with Jeremy.
